MICHEAL MAC LIAMMOIR d1978. Actor, designer, dramatist, writer and impresario in 20th-century Ireland. With his partner Hilton Edwards and two others, he founded the Gate Theatre in Dublin and became one of the most recognisable figures in the arts in twentieth-century Ireland. As well as acting at the Gate and internationally, he designed numerous productions, wrote eleven plays and published stories, verse and travel books in Irish and English. He wrote and appeared in three one-man shows of which The Importance of Being Oscar (1960) was the most celebrated, achieving more than 1300 performances. He died in Dublin aged 78 on March 6th 1978
